Q: Is 60,676,675 a Prime Number?

 A: No, 60,676,675 is not a prime number.

Why is 60,676,675 not a prime number?

A prime number is a natural number, greater than one, that can only be divided by 1 and itself.

The number 60676675 can be evenly divided by 1 5 25 2,427,067 12,135,335 and 60,676,675, with no remainder.

Since 60,676,675 cannot be divided by just 1 and 60,676,675, it is not a prime number.
